Shared SSL on Windows 2003 Servers
Is it really true that windows 2003 does not allow shared SSL? I asked Psoft and they said the following which basically states no shared SSL on windows 2003.With Windows 2003 only one domain can be configured to work with shared SSL on one IP. While in your case you have several domains configured with SSL - therefore some of them are stopped.(The reason why two of your domains are working is because you have 2 domains configured manually to work with shared SSL, though it's not recommended).
SO, Windows 2003 checks domain settings more strictly and locks domains with the error which happened in your case. To fix this issue and restore the work of stopped sites, you can turn off Shared SSL for them from the CP.
